I was intrigued by the Matt Graham mods to Codor's jungle bowie, and ordered one as they seem to be less availble now. While waiting for the Condor arrival, I decided to start with the Marbles jungle bowie because it is cheaper, readily available, and since my Marbles machete works great, I figured the quality would be ok. The Marbles blade is carbon steel, which may be more interesting for me than the Condor which is stainless. Well, the Condor finally came, and feels so good as is that I am gonna have to think hard about modifying it. However, the Marbles mods worked very well indeed, and the knife is much more handy now. I still need to decide what type scales to rehandle with, and am considering osage orange, canvas micarta, or a cord wrap which would add to the primitive knife theme. what do you think?
